À propos de la famille Pontif LP Police


Pontif is a typeface based on the inscriptional lettering work of Luca Horfei, the Vatican scribe who designed the major inscriptions for Pope Sixtus V's Baroque-makeover of Rome in the sixteenth century. Garrett Boge modeled the design on a Horfei manuscript and on-site research in Rome in 1996. Pontif is part of the LetterPerfect Baroque Set.

À propos LetterPerfect

A broad knowledge of letterforms and meticulous craftsmanship are the qualities that define LetterPerfect Fonts. Founded in 1986 at the dawn of the personal computer era, LetterPerfect is one of the longest-standing independent digital foundries. Begun by lettering artist Garrett Boge, LetterPerfect's initial offerings reflected his background in greeting card design at Hallmark cards. This growing collection, under the banner of Vive la Fonts, now consists of 32 contemporary script and display faces. With the aid of collaborator and fellow lettering artist Paul Shaw, LetterPerfect's new font collection, Legacy of Letters, extends the foundry's line to original type designs based on lettering models from important historical periods - ranging from 3rd century inscriptions to early 20th century poster art.
